Transaction 2a31868ead0ddf8ae29838df02b3e23110a3c237caf65ea200a481a61680e41e
1 Input
1 Output
-
2a31868ead0ddf8ae29838df02b3e23110a3c237caf65ea200a481a61680e41e:0
- value
- 2313340
- script pubkey
- OP_0 OP_PUSHBYTES_20 8a126798cb676b5131dd345268aa1a9302633f81
- address
- bc1q3gfx0xxtva44zvwax3fx32s6jvpxx0upwxwf0q